La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
S9S12DG25F0CPVE

S9S12DG25F0CPVE

Product Overview

Category

The S9S12DG25F0CPVE bel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for control and processing purposes.

Characteristics

  • High-performance 16-bit microcontroller
  • Incorporates a wide range of peripherals and features
  • Offers enhanced processing capabilities
  • Designed for applications requiring real-time control and high-speed data manipulation

Package

The S9S12DG25F0CPVE comes in a compact and durable package, ensuring easy integration into electronic circuits.

Essence

The essence of this microcontroller lies in its ability to provide efficient control and processing capabilities for a wide range of applications.

Packaging/Quantity

The S9S12DG25F0CPVE is typically packaged individually and is available in various quantities depending on the manufacturer's specifications.

Specifications

  • Architecture: 16-bit
  • CPU Speed: Up to 25 MHz
  • Flash Memory: 128 KB
  • RAM: 8 KB
  • Operating Voltage: 2.7V to 5.5V
  • Number of I/O Pins: 52
  • Communication Interfaces: UART, SPI, I2C
  • Analog-to-Digital Converter (ADC): 10-bit, 8 channels
  • Timers/Counters: 4 x 16-bit, 2 x 8-bit
  • PWM Channels: 6
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The S9S12DG25F0CPVE microcontroller has a total of 52 I/O pins, each serving a specific purpose. The detailed pin configuration is as follows:

  1. Port A0
  2. Port A1
  3. Port A2
  4. Port A3
  5. Port A4
  6. Port A5
  7. Port A6
  8. Port A7
  9. Port B0
  10. Port B1
  11. Port B2
  12. Port B3
  13. Port B4
  14. Port B5
  15. Port B6
  16. Port B7
  17. Port C0
  18. Port C1
  19. Port C2
  20. Port C3
  21. Port C4
  22. Port C5
  23. Port C6
  24. Port C7
  25. Port D0
  26. Port D1
  27. Port D2
  28. Port D3
  29. Port D4
  30. Port D5
  31. Port D6
  32. Port D7
  33. Port E0
  34. Port E1
  35. Port E2
  36. Port E3
  37. Port E4
  38. Port E5
  39. Port E6
  40. Port E7
  41. Port F0
  42. Port F1
  43. Port F2
  44. Port F3
  45. Port F4
  46. Port F5
  47. Port F6
  48. Port F7
  49. Port G0
  50. Port G1
  51. Port G2
  52. Port G3

Functional Features

The S9S12DG25F0CPVE microcontroller offers several functional features, including:

  • High-speed processing capabilities
  • Real-time control functionality
  • Extensive peripheral support for various communication interfaces (UART, SPI, I2C)
  • Analog-to-Digital Converter (ADC) for precise analog signal measurements
  • Timers/Counters for accurate timing and event management
  • PWM channels for generating precise pulse-width modulation signals

Advantages and Disadvantages

Advantages

  • High-performance microcontroller suitable for demanding applications
  • Wide range of peripherals and features for enhanced functionality
  • Efficient real-time control capabilities
  • Flexible communication interfaces for seamless integration with other devices
  • Ample memory for storing program code and data

Disadvantages

  • Relatively higher cost compared to lower-end microcontrollers
  • Steeper learning curve due to the complexity of features and peripherals
  • Limited availability of alternative models with similar specifications

Working Principles

The S9S12DG25F0CPVE microcontroller operates based on the principles of digital logic and embedded systems. It executes instructions stored in its memory, interacts with external devices through various communication interfaces, and performs real-time control tasks using its integrated peripherals.

Detailed Application Field Plans

The S9S12DG25F0CPVE microcontroller finds applications in a wide range of fields, including:

  1. Industrial automation systems
  2. Automotive electronics
  3. Consumer electronics
  4. Medical devices
  5. Robotics
  6. Internet of Things (IoT) devices
  7. Home automation systems

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de S9S12DG25F0CPVE en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of S9S12DG25F0CPVE in technical solutions:

  1. Q: What is the S9S12DG25F0CPVE microcontroller used for? A: The S9S12DG25F0CPVE microcontroller is commonly used in various technical solutions, such as industrial automation, automotive electronics, and consumer electronics.

  2. Q: What is the maximum clock frequency of the S9S12DG25F0CPVE? A: The S9S12DG25F0CPVE microcontroller has a maximum clock frequency of 25 MHz.

  3. Q: How much flash memory does the S9S12DG25F0CPVE have? A: The S9S12DG25F0CPVE microcontroller has 32 KB of flash memory.

  4. Q: Can I expand the memory of the S9S12DG25F0CPVE? A: Yes, the S9S12DG25F0CPVE supports external memory expansion through its memory interface.

  5. Q: What peripherals are available on the S9S12DG25F0CPVE? A: The S9S12DG25F0CPVE microcontroller includes various peripherals such as UART, SPI, I2C, PWM, ADC, and timers.

  6. Q: Does the S9S12DG25F0CPVE support analog-to-digital conversion? A: Yes, the S9S12DG25F0CPVE has an integrated 10-bit ADC module for analog-to-digital conversion.

  7. Q: Can I communicate with other devices using the S9S12DG25F0CPVE? A: Yes, the S9S12DG25F0CPVE supports various communication protocols like UART, SPI, and I2C, allowing you to communicate with other devices.

  8. Q: What is the operating voltage range of the S9S12DG25F0CPVE? A: The S9S12DG25F0CPVE operates within a voltage range of 2.35V to 5.5V.

  9. Q: Is the S9S12DG25F0CPVE suitable for low-power applications? A: Yes, the S9S12DG25F0CPVE offers low-power modes and features that make it suitable for low-power applications.

  10. Q: Can I program the S9S12DG25F0CPVE using a standard programming interface? A: Yes, the S9S12DG25F0CPVE can be programmed using a standard BDM (Background Debug Mode) or in-circuit emulator interface.

Please note that these answers are general and may vary depending on the specific implementation and requirements of your technical solution.